Plaintiff appealed adverse trial court judgment dismissing claim against nurse by untimely substitution of Jane Doe defendant Under the law, physicians can only be held liable for up to a quarter of $1 million in damages for any one particular patient per act of medical malpractice. Physicians cannot be held liable for more than $750,000 per year. Indiana also has a Patient Compensation Fund, which pay is damages over these amounts, but only up to $1 million. Although incidents of injury resulting from dental treatment are not as widely publicized as many medical malpractice matters, they are not uncommon within the industry. Dentists are coming under increased scrutiny as dental procedures become more complex and invasive. Dental implants, root canals, crowns, cosmetic dental procedures and even routine cavity filling can become the basis for a dental malpractice claim.

(2) In the case of a medical malpractice action, had actual professional knowledge and experience in the area of practice or specialty in which the opinion is to be given as the result of having been regularly engaged in: (A) The active practice of such area of specialty of his or her profession for at least three of the last five years, with sufficient frequency to establish an appropriate level of knowledge, as determined by the judge, in performing the procedure, diagnosing the condition, or rendering the treatment which is alleged to have been performed or rendered negligently by the defendant whose conduct is at issue; or (B) The teaching of his or her profession for at least three of the last five years as an employed member of the faculty of an educational institution accredited in the teaching of such profession, with sufficient frequency to establish an appropriate level of knowledge, as determined by the judge, in teaching others how to perform the procedure, diagnose the condition, or render the treatment which is alleged to have been performed or rendered negligently by the defendant whose conduct is at issue; and (C) Except as provided in subparagraph (D) of this paragraph: (i) Is a member of the same profession; (ii) Is a medical doctor testifying as to the standard of care of a defendant who is a doctor of osteopathy; or (iii) Is a doctor of osteopathy testifying as to the standard of care of a defendant who is a medical doctor; and (D) Notwithstanding any other provision of this Code section, an expert who is a physician and, as a result of having, during at least three of the last five years immediately preceding the time the act or omission is alleged to have occurred, supervised, taught, or instructed nurses, nurse practitioners, certified registered nurse anesthetists, nurse midwives, physician assistants, physical therapists, occupational therapists, or medical support staff, has knowledge of the standard of care of that health care provider under the circumstances at issue shall be competent to testify as to the standard of that health care provider. However, a nurse, nurse practitioner, certified registered nurse anesthetist, nurse midwife, physician assistant, physical therapist, occupational therapist, or medical support staff shall not be competent to testify as to the standard of care of a physician.
